Multiple Sclerosis Fact Book Richard Lechtenberg
-- Addresses the introduction of Betaseron as the first drug approved by the FDA for treatment of some patients with MS-- Assesses the results of new clinical trials with other interferons, Cop-1, and oral myelin-- Contains expanded information on the use of antidepressants, such as Prozac, to combat psychological effects-- Discusses laws that help individuals with MS avoid discrimination in employment-- Outlines recent findings in epidemiology and genetics-- Includes patient resources
